Adecco is currently hiring a Senior Project Manager for one of our valued clients. This permanent, full-time role begins with a major project based in Kamloops, BC.

As a senior leader on the project team, you will oversee all aspects of construction delivery—from startup to closeout—ensuring safety, quality, budget performance, client satisfaction, and team development remain top priorities. This position is ideal for an experienced construction professional who thrives in fast-paced environments and is committed to excellence, innovation, and continuous improvement.

  • Salary : $150,000 – $180,000 (base salary)

  • Location: Kamloops, BC or candidates open to relocation or fly-in/fly-out from Vancouver, Edmonton, or Calgary

  • Job Type: Full-time | Permanent

  • Schedule: Monday - Friday

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ead, mentor, and develop operational staff to support a strong, people-focused workplace culture

  • Ensure all operational standards, systems, and processes are met with excellence and consistency

  • Provide elevated client service and maintain strong relationships with project stakeholders

  • Develop strategies to meet project performance goals and achieve measurable outcomes

  • Drive innovation and continuous improvement through lean practices and training

  • Oversee all project startup activities, including contract review, kickoff meetings, execution planning, staffing plans, and procurement

  • Collaborate with Estimating and Business Development teams to pursue and secure future work

  • Lead financial management strategies across the project lifecycle

  • Manage safety, quality, communications, and risk mitigation plans

  • Create, maintain, and monitor project schedules

  • Chair meetings, issue minutes, and track action items

  • Track productivity, performance, and progress to ensure milestones are achieved

  • Manage stakeholder expectations and resolve conflicts proactively

  • Lead all project closeout activities, including training, inspections, turnover, and warranty

  • Support business development through relationship building with partners, consultants, and industry organizations

  • Coach, mentor, and create growth opportunities for team members aligned with organizational goals

Skills and Knowledge:

  • Strong communication, leadership, and interpersonal skills

  • Exceptional organizational and analytical abilities

  • Ability to interpret complex information and provide strategic solutions

  • Strong risk assessment, decision-making, and conflict resolution capabilities

  • Ability to lead initiatives related to industry innovation, processes, and technology

  • Demonstrated commitment to teamwork, respect, accountability, and results

Qualifications:

  • Must be eligible to work and reside within Canada

  • Bachelor’s degree, diploma, or 2-year certificate in a construction-related field

  • 10+ years of experience as a Project Manager in commercial, industrial, or institutional construction

  • Experience managing projects from startup to closeout with varying sizes and complexities

  • Knowledge of Lean methodology, collaborative planning, and continuous improvement

  • Experience with the Last Planner® System is an asset

  • Experience with Procore® or similar construction management platforms is an asset

  • Experience with Integrated Project Delivery (IPD) is an asset
